Design

The overall build of the Amazon Basics NY1507-15K oil-filled radiator heater is more considered than the price suggests. Its sleek black finish and compact form make it easy to integrate into any room decor. The slim vertical profile is genuinely useful in tight spaces, since it does not consume much floor area. The heater features smooth-gliding caster wheels and a sturdy handle, so it is portable in practice and not just on the spec sheet. The weak point is the handle placement: it sits close enough to the fins that the warm metal is easy to catch while moving the unit hot. A small tweak in the handle design would go a long way.

Usability

Using this radiator heater is straightforward, even for someone who is not tech-savvy. The three heat settings, High (1500W), Medium (1000W) and Low (600W), allow for a customizable experience, and the 600W low setting is the one that makes it viable for all-day background heat in a home office. The thermostat knob takes a bit of trial and error to find the optimal setting for a given room, since it is unmarked rather than calibrated in degrees, but once the position is known it is hassle-free. Nothing about the controls requires reading the manual.

Features

This Amazon Basics oil-filled radiator heater is packed with practical features. The seven oil-filled fins provide consistent, long-lasting heat, and the thermal mass keeps radiating for a while after the unit is switched off, which is the efficiency argument for this whole category. Safety remains a priority. It includes ETL-certified tip-over protection and overheat protection, which is the specification to insist on in a household with pets or kids running around. The tip-over cut-out is the important one: the unit powers down the moment it leaves upright, so a nudge from a pet is a non-event.

Performance

In terms of heating performance, the listed coverage is up to 144 sq. ft., which puts a typical bedroom or office comfortably inside its range and rules out larger open-concept areas like a combined living and dining space. Heat distribution is steady rather than rapid, so on colder days some patience is required before the room feels the difference. On higher settings the full 1500W is enough to hold a room of that size through a cold night. Noise

One of the standout aspects of this heater is its quiet operation. There is no fan in the design, so there is no humming or rattling to deal with while working late or watching TV. The only audible clue the heater is working is a faint click when the thermostat cycles on or off, and even that is barely noticeable across a room.

Maintenance

Maintaining this radiator heater is simple. Since it lacks moving parts, there are no fan blades to clean and no dust accumulating inside the unit. A quick wipe with a damp cloth keeps it looking clean. It is also reassuring that the oil inside the fins never needs refilling, which makes this a genuinely low-maintenance heating solution over a run of several winters.

Safety

Safety features like the automatic shut-off in case of tipping or overheating are crucial, especially in households with children or pets. Both are ETL-certified on this model rather than simply claimed, which is the distinction worth paying attention to at the budget end of the market. Knowing the safeguard is certified is what makes a heater like this reasonable to run daily in a bedroom.

Warranty

The heater comes with a one-year warranty, which is decent but not exceptional. Cover of that length is standard at this price, though some users report issues after one or two years, which is exactly the window a longer warranty would address. How To Use

Setting up this heater is a breeze. Attaching the caster wheels takes about five minutes, after which it is a matter of plugging it in and adjusting the thermostat and heat level. It takes a few minutes to start radiating heat, so the sensible approach is to switch it on a little before the room is needed. The controls are simple enough that anyone in the house can work them without instruction.

Competing Products

Compared to other products like the Lasko 5538 ceramic tower heater, the Amazon Basics model wins on silent operation and loses on speed, since the Lasko has a much faster heat-up time and a digital display that some buyers prefer. The nearest like-for-like comparison is the PELONIS NY1507-14A radiator heater, which shares the same basic seven-fin chassis and model lineage. Within the Amazon Basics range itself, the CY62RR-7 oil space heater is the closest sibling. While this unit is the budget-friendly pick of that group, it does lag slightly on advanced features and long-term durability.
